Step 6: Drain the Proctorline exam queue before cutover. Pause intake, wait for in-flight proctoring sessions to flush, confirm queue depth is zero in the Lanternview dashboard. Then push the new consumer build to the standby pool. The push must be signed; verify against the key below.

deploy key for tawef-fahaf: bky13_g3HEideuTscRu

## Step 2: Migrate PortionWise scaling rules

As a new contractor, please read this step fully before running the migration. PortionWise v5 moves unit-conversion tables from the application bundle into the rules service, so scaling a recipe now requires a live lookup. Rounding behavior for fractional yields changed as well; verify it against the test fixtures. Once the rules service is reachable, apply the configuration values shown below.

service settings:
[kelax]
team = caswyn
access_code = ac_c41040
owner = briius.praix
host = kelax.qirvanlabs.corp
port = 9200
peer = sormir.halixhq.internal
salt = f8d36025
pin = 3766

Handover: the donation-receipt mailer (Givlet) is mid-migration to the new template renderer. Queued receipts retry every 20 minutes; do not purge the retry queue, as duplicates will mail twice. Marisol confirmed the PDF attachment bug is fixed in build 412, but watch for encoding errors on non-Latin donor names. Full runbook, alert thresholds, and rollback steps live on the internal page here:

runbook for yahop-hawif: https://confluence.zemvarlabs.internal/pages/pages/browse/c89f8afc

Handover — PruneBot (stale-branch cleanup)

Taking over from Dario. PruneBot scans all Hollyvale repos nightly, flags branches idle 60+ days, deletes after a 14-day warning. Support tickets usually fall into two buckets: restore requests (branches are recoverable for 30 days via the archive mirror) and exemption requests (add the repo to the skip list, needs team-lead approval). Dry-run mode exists — use it before any rule change. Logs land in the ops bucket. The bot currently runs with these configuration values.

settings of tagug-fajof:
[zorwyn]
host = zorwyn.nelvrosys.corp
user = zorwyn_svc
database = zorwyn_prod